Power Panel Installation in Prescott Valley, AZ

Power panel installation services involve upgrading or replacing the main electrical panel in a home to ensure safe and reliable power distribution throughout the property. This service covers a variety of projects, including adding new circuits for home expansions, upgrading outdated panels to handle increased electrical demands, or replacing damaged or old panels to meet current safety standards. Property owners often seek this service when experiencing frequent breaker trips, planning major renovations, or installing new appliances and electrical systems that require higher capacity.

Before requesting power panel installation, homeowners should understand the current electrical system’s capacity and any specific requirements for their property. It’s important to consider the age of the existing panel, the electrical load of the home, and future plans that may increase power needs. Consulting with a professional can help determine the appropriate size and type of panel to support both current usage and future upgrades, ensuring safety and efficiency in the home’s electrical system.

Power Panel Installation Questions

What is a power panel installation? It involves setting up a main electrical panel that distributes power throughout a property, ensuring safe and efficient electricity flow.

What types of properties typically need a power panel upgrade? Homes and commercial buildings that have added electrical appliances or experience frequent circuit issues may require an upgrade.

How can I tell if my power panel needs replacing? Signs include frequent tripped breakers, rust, or the panel feeling warm to the touch, indicating it may be outdated or malfunctioning.

What should property owners consider before a power panel installation? It’s important to assess the current electrical load and future power needs to ensure the panel can handle the demand safely.
